Magnetite, Fe3O4, can be reduced to iron by heating with carbon monoxide according to the equation:
Fe3O4 + 4CO → 3Fe + 4CO2
What mass of Fe3O4 is required in order to obtain 5.0 kg of iron if the process is 88% efficient?

A.

6.1 kg

B.

6.9 kg

C.

7.9 kg

✓ Correct
D.

18 kg
